This morning, shortly after 8.00 am, two girls who were on their way to school, were approached by a middle aged man with short brown hair wearing a Liverpool football shirt and grey track suit bottoms in the Co-Op store on Saughall Massie Road. He offered them chocoloate and scratch cards. When they left the shop he pursued them and offered them a lift. He was driving a small silver car. They refused and continued on their way to school.
The pupils in question acted very responsibly and reported the incident to a member of staff on their arrival at school. The police and Local Authority have been informed.
